ia186em Innovasic Semiconductor Inc., ia186em Datasheet - Page 127

no-image

ia186em

Manufacturer Part Number
ia186em
Description
8-bit/16-bit Microcontrollers
Manufacturer
Innovasic Semiconductor Inc.
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
ia186em-PQF100I-R-03
Manufacturer:
INNOVASIC
Quantity:
3 590
Part Number:
ia186em-PQF100I-R-03
Manufacturer:
Innovasic Semiconductor
Quantity:
10 000
Part Number:
ia186em-PTQ100I-R-03
Manufacturer:
Innovasic Semiconductor
Quantity:
10 000
IA186EM/IA188EM
8-Bit/16-Bit Microcontrollers
Table 94. Instruction Set Summary (Continued)
AND
BOUND
CALL
CBW
CLC
CLD
CLI
CMC
CMP
CMPS
CMPSB
CMPSW
CS
CWD
DAA
DAS
DEC
DIV
Mnemonic
And imm8 with AL
And imm16 with AX
And imm8 with r/m8
And imm16 with r/m16
And sign-extended imm8 with
r/m16
And byte reg. with r/m8
And word reg. with r/m16
And r/m8 with byte reg
And r/m16 with word reg
Check array index against
bounds
Call near, disp relative to next
instruction
Call near, reg indirect mem
Call far to full address given
Call far to address at m16:16
word
Convert byte integer to word
Clear carry flag
Clear direction flag
Clear interrupt-enable flag
Complement carry flag
Compare imm8 to AL
Compare imm16 to AX
Compare imm8 to r/m8
Compare imm16 to r/m16
Compare sign-extended imm8 to
r/m16
Compare byte reg to r/m8
Compare word reg to r/m16
Compare r/m8 to byte reg
Compare r/m16 to word reg
Compare byte ES:[DI] to byte
segment:[SI]
Compare word ES:[DI] to word
segment:[SI]
Compare byte ES:[DI] to byte
DS:[SI]
Compare word ES:[DI] to word
DS:[SI]
CS segment reg override prefix
Convert word integer to double
word
Decimal adjust AL after addition
Decimal adjust AL after
subtraction
Subtract 1 from r/m8
Subtract 1 from r/m16
Subtract 1 from word reg
Divide unsigned numbers
Instruction
Description
®
Byte 1
48+rw
FC
FA
3C
3D
FE
24
25
80
81
83
20
21
22
23
62
E8
FF
9A
FF
98
F8
F5
80
81
83
38
39
3A
3B
A6
A7
A6
A7
2E
99
27
2F
FF
F6
Opcode - Hex
UNCONTROLLED WHEN PRINTED OR COPIED
Byte 2
/4 iw
/4 ib
/4 ib
mod
110
r/m
cw
cd
iw
/2
/3
iw
/7
/7
/7
/1
/1
ib
ib
/r
/r
/r
/r
/r
/r
/r
/r
/r
Page 127 of 145
Bytes
3–6
IA211050831-16
iw
ib
ib
IA186EM
33–35
13/19
29/35
4/16
4/16
4/16
3/10
3/10
3/10
3/10
3/10
3/10
3/10
3/10
3/10
3/10
3/10
3/15
3/15
15
23
38
22
22
22
22
3
4
2
2
2
2
2
3
4
4
4
4
3
Clock Cycles
IA188EM
33–35
17/27
29/35
4/16
4/20
4/20
3/10
3/14
3/10
3/14
3/10
3/14
3/14
3/10
3/14
3/10
3/14
3/15
3/19
19
31
54
22
26
22
26
3
4
2
2
2
2
2
3
4
4
4
4
3
O
R
R
R
R
U
U
R
U
0
D
0
0
I
December 24, 2008
http://www.Innovasic.com
Flags Affected
T
R
R
R
R
R
R
R
R
U
S
Customer Support:
Data Sheet
R
R
R
R
R
R
R
R
U
1-888-824-4184
Z
A
U
R
R
R
R
R
R
R
U
P
R
R
R
R
R
R
R
R
U
C
R
R
R
R
R
R
R
R
U
0

Related parts for ia186em